The Discussion on the Generative Logic,Theoretical Characteristics and Practical Orientation of"Three Imperatives"
In the report to the 20th National Congress of the Communist Party of China,General Secretary Xi Jinping put forward the"Three Imperatives"for the first time.The proposal of the"Three Imperatives"is not only an inevitable trend for the Party to lead its people to stand up,get rich and get strong,but also a development trend in line with the new journey to realize the Second Centenary Goal.The"Three Imperatives"are rich in connotation,logical,and echo each other,showing the unity of the CPC people's goal,source of motivation,and style of spirituality in the process of building a great modern socialist country in the new era.The"Three Imperatives"are an important embodiment of the CPC's mission of remembering the original heart,highlighting the centuries-old party's persistent adherence to ideals and beliefs,its sense of concern for the end as if it were the beginning,and its enterprising spirit of never slackening off.The"Three Imperatives"were conceived in the Party's century-long struggle and formed in the historic achievements and changes of the new era,which not only shows the courage and boldness of the CPC in self-revolution,but also embodies the excellent style of the century-old Party of constant vigilance,and is an important guideline for the CPC to take the new road of catching up in the new era and new journey.It is an important guideline for the CPC in the new era and new journey.The"Three Imperatives"map out the profound understanding of the century-old Party of the laws of governance and Party construction,and are of great historical significance and practical value for the Party to unify its thoughts,will and actions on the new journey towards the Second Centenary goal,to remain sober and firm in the face of achievements,and to be bold and adept at struggle in the face of difficulties,so as to push forward Chinese modernization in a steady manner and to the end.It is of great historical significance and practical value.
